Contract facts
FederalPROJECT SPECIALIST is a federal award for Nasa Ames Research Center held by Centra Technology, Inc. Estimated value $317K ($292K obligated). Current period of performance ends Dec 20, 2023. Place of performance: ARLINGTON VA.
